David Moyes says he could manage any team in the world and wants to prove it at West Ham.


Since the Scot was appointed Hammers boss last month, the club has moved out of the relegation zone and are unbeaten in their last three games.


Saturday's 3-0 victory at Stoke followed a victory over Chelsea and a draw against Arsenal.


"I think I'm capable of doing the job at any club in the world so I'm sure I can do it at West Ham," he said.


West Ham are now 15th in the Premier League and travel to Arsenal on Tuesday for a Carabao Cup quarter-final.


Moyes, 54, is rebuilding his reputation after unsuccessful spells in charge of Manchester United, Real Sociedad and Sunderland.


"I have to come here and show I can do it," he said. "You have to come and show what you can do. Your reputation doesn't stand for anything.


"You have to come here and try to get up and show you're capable of doing the job."

I feel a bit sorry for Moyes. Anyone following Fergie was set up to fail; there was a huge rebuilding job to be done at United and Fergie knew it and I'm sure that influenced his decision to go when he did. I don't know much about Real Sociedad but 9 managers in 10 years doesn't hint at a straightforward job. As for Sunderland? Total basket case and they have managed 11 permanent managers in 10 years. Some big names in that list as well and no real success beyond avoiding relegation.

Can he do 'any job in the world'? I doubt it but he done a solid job at Everton and had a 2 or 3 really gokd seasons and he's made a decent start at West Ham. In the right environment I think he'll do well again.
